如何使用codeigniter在URL中发送变量。我已经阅读了一些论坛,但我没有找到正确的语法。如何在codeigniter中传递和获取url中的变量3
这里是我想拥有的网址
http://localhost/acc/index.php/Jev/entryAccount/2016-08-0042
你的帮助是非常赞赏的格式。谢谢。
如何使用codeigniter在URL中发送变量。我已经阅读了一些论坛,但我没有找到正确的语法。如何在codeigniter中传递和获取url中的变量3
这里是我想拥有的网址
http://localhost/acc/index.php/Jev/entryAccount/2016-08-0042
你的帮助是非常赞赏的格式。谢谢。
试试这个:
首先你把你的变量在查询字符串是这样的:
public function senddata($name,$email)
{
// do you stuff here
}
,或接收参数,您可以:
redirect('mycontroler/senddata/'.$name.'/'.$email);
在CONTROLER以这种方式接收参数用途:
$this->uri->segment(number);
谢谢先生..它的工作:) – Nexus
伟大的,嘿,我不是先生,只是一个像你这样的普通人:) –
请仔细阅读文档。在Codeigniter或任何其他MVC中,url通常遵循此规则example.com/class/function/ID
。在您的情况下,数据2016-08-0042
将自动作为Jev
类中的entryAccount
方法的参数。
谢谢先生。我会跟着你的建议 – Nexus
它可以是这样的 'base_url('controller/method/action');' –
我先把它放在哪里? – Nexus
你可以在链接Link –